Introduction
The article is an editorial in a Jakarta publication that offers opinions on the current state of language education in Indonesia. The author believes that as global competition is heating up, language skills are becoming increasingly important. In Indonesia, these skills are being overlooked due to outdated methods of teaching, and a lack of awareness that language is a critical thinking tool. The author makes his/her point by presenting contrasting viewpoints, explanations, and rational arguments on why improvements are needed.
